Common questions
Is the 1976 movie Obsession based on the 2023 book Obsession?
No, the 1976 movie Obsession and the 2023 book Obsession are separate works. They share a title but are not connected through source material or adaptation, meaning the book does not serve as the basis for the film.
Are there any other films similar to the 1976 movie Obsession?
If you enjoyed the 1976 movie Obsession, you may find thematic or stylistic parallels in the 1965 film Pierrot le Fou. While they are distinct projects, both films are frequently discussed by fans who appreciate the specific cinematic tone established in Obsession.
Should I watch the 1976 movie Obsession before reading the 2023 book Obsession?
Because the 1976 movie Obsession and the 2023 book Obsession are unrelated works, there is no required viewing or reading order. You can consume either title independently without needing context from the other to understand the narrative.
Is the 2023 book Obsession a sequel to the 1976 movie Obsession?
The 2023 book Obsession is not a sequel to the 1976 movie Obsession. These two titles are entirely separate entities with no shared plot, characters, or creative lineage connecting the film to the book.
